Update docker compose usage
This commit is contained in:
parent
bd22ed218d
commit
b66ebe24fa
4 changed files with 22 additions and 3 deletions
|
|
@ -54,11 +54,13 @@
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 jellyfin_app_dir }}'
|
project_src: '{{ jellyfin_app_dir }}'
|
||||||
pull: missing
|
pull: missing
|
||||||
|
state: stopped
|
||||||
|
|
||||||
- name: Remove dangling containers
|
- name: Remove dangling containers
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 jellyfin_app_dir }}'
|
project_src: '{{ jellyfin_app_dir }}'
|
||||||
remove_orphans: true
|
remove_orphans: true
|
||||||
|
state: stopped
|
||||||
|
|
||||||
- name: Start jellyfin
|
- name: Start jellyfin
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
|
|
|
||||||
|
|
@ -91,7 +91,7 @@
|
||||||
- name: Build image
|
- name: Build image
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 mpd_app_dir }}'
|
project_src: '{{ mpd_app_dir }}'
|
||||||
build: policy
|
build: always
|
||||||
state: stopped
|
state: stopped
|
||||||
|
|
||||||
- name: Remove dangling containers
|
- name: Remove dangling containers
|
||||||
|
|
|
||||||
|
|
@ -102,9 +102,24 @@
|
||||||
group: sonny
|
group: sonny
|
||||||
mode: '0755'
|
mode: '0755'
|
||||||
|
|
||||||
- name: Start container
|
- name: Stop current containers
|
||||||
|
community.docker.docker_compose_v2:
|
||||||
|
project_src: '{{ radicale_app_dir }}'
|
||||||
|
state: stopped
|
||||||
|
|
||||||
|
- name: Pull missing image
|
||||||
|
community.docker.docker_compose_v2:
|
||||||
|
project_src: '{{ radicale_app_dir }}'
|
||||||
|
build: always
|
||||||
|
state: stopped
|
||||||
|
|
||||||
|
- name: Remove dangling containers
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 radicale_app_dir }}'
|
project_src: '{{ radicale_app_dir }}'
|
||||||
remove_orphans: true
|
remove_orphans: true
|
||||||
|
state: stopped
|
||||||
|
|
||||||
|
- name: Start container
|
||||||
|
community.docker.docker_compose_v2:
|
||||||
|
project_src: '{{ radicale_app_dir }}'
|
||||||
state: present
|
state: present
|
||||||
build: always
|
|
||||||
|
|
|
||||||
|
|
@ -66,11 +66,13 @@
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 syncthing_app_dir }}'
|
project_src: '{{ syncthing_app_dir }}'
|
||||||
pull: missing
|
pull: missing
|
||||||
|
state: stopped
|
||||||
|
|
||||||
- name: Remove dangling containers
|
- name: Remove dangling containers
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
project_src: '{{ syncthing_app_dir }}'
|
project_src: '{{ syncthing_app_dir }}'
|
||||||
remove_orphans: true
|
remove_orphans: true
|
||||||
|
state: stopped
|
||||||
|
|
||||||
- name: Start container
|
- name: Start container
|
||||||
community.docker.docker_compose_v2:
|
community.docker.docker_compose_v2:
|
||||||
|
|
|
||||||
Loading…
Add table
Add a link
Reference in a new issue